3.3 Actual Application Examples
Acceleration Time Configuration (0.4-22kW models only)
The following is an example demonstrating how to modify the ACC (Acceleration time) code
value (from 5.0 to 16.0) from the Operation group.
Ensure that the first code of the Operation group is selected,
and code 0.00 (Command Frequency) is displayed.
The display will change to the second code in the Operation
group, the ACC (Acceleration Time) code.
The number ‘5.0’ will be displayed, with ‘0’ flashing. This
indicates that the current acceleration time is set to 5.0
seconds. The flashing value is ready to be modified by using
the keypad.
Press the [◀] key to change the first place value.
‘5’ will be flashing now. This indicates the flashing value, ‘5’ is
ready to be modified.
Press the [▲] key to change the number ‘5’ into ‘6’, the first
place value of the target number ’16.’
Press the [◀] key to move to the 10s, place value.
The number in the 10s position, ‘0’ in ‘06’ will start to flash
Press the [▲] key to change the number from ‘0’ to ‘1’, to
match the 10s place value of the target number’16,’ and then
press the [ENT] key.
Both digits will flash on the display.
Press the [ENT] key once again to save changes.
‘ACC’ will be displayed. The change to the acceleration time
setup has been completed.
